A man has been sentenced to 15 days in prison for stealing groceries worth ISK 4.496 from a Bónus store in Akureyri, reports RÚV. The District Court of Northeast Iceland delivered the sentence nearly a year after the theft occurred. The case was heard in the man’s absence, as the offence did not warrant a heavier penalty and the evidence provided was considered sufficient for conviction.
